Subject: Renovation — temporary site arrangements

Facilities: main lobby at Ardwell House closes Friday. All deliveries and contractor sign-ins move to the temporary cabin at Quarry Lane from Monday. Post held at the cabin; collect daily before 17:00. Keys for the cabin store cupboard stay with the duty lead. Cabin door opens with the code below.

door code, tajof-kageg: bdg-QVDCE-3

Attendees: R. Calloway, M. Iversen, T. Brask. Topic: Hollowpine Systems' claim that our Merlin toolkit exceeds the scope of the 2021 license.

Counsel advises exposure is moderate; their reading of clause 7 is aggressive but not frivolous. Agreed: pause Merlin feature releases touching the disputed module, prepare settlement range, respond within ten business days. Engineering to document independent development history. No external comment until counsel clears messaging. Next steps hinge on the plan noted below.

confidential, yaduf-fadup: Queniusix Logistics plans to raise the Praok list price by 37.0 percent in April. The finance team signed off on a budget of $505.8 million for Project Gormir. The renewal with Normirox Systems closes at $233.5 million a year, 37.6 percent above the last contract. Project Julwyn slips by a full year because of the supplier delay.

# Break-Glass Access: Marrowtide Migrations

During zero-downtime schema migrations, reviewers may need emergency access to the Marrowtide migration controller if a dual-write phase stalls. Confirm the expand step completed before touching the contract step, and record your reason in the audit channel. The controller unlocks only with the recovery passphrase, stated here:

vault phrase of kagep-bagep = sorion-pelix-sorax-norok-gileth-eliix-lamvan

## Spokewise Rebalancer: Stuck Dispatch Queue

If Spokewise stops issuing van routes, check the dock-occupancy feed first — a stale feed makes every station look full and the planner refuses to dispatch. Restart the feed consumer before touching the planner itself; restarting the planner mid-cycle strands in-flight routes. The feed recovery procedure is on the page below.

operations page: https://confluence.lumicsys.internal/projects/display/projects/display